Does tile go over shower pan liner?

Yes, tile can be installed over a shower pan liner. The liner should be made from a non-stretch material, so it will hold up to the weight of the tile. Prior to covering the pan liner with tile, mortar should be used to create a solid foundation for the tile.

It is important to ensure that the entire surface is properly sealed, including the corners and seams where the pan liner is joined. Also, the mortar bed should be sloped slightly downwards towards the drain to ensure proper water drainage.

When applying tile to the liner, make sure to use a waterproofing membrane to guard against any water damage. Finally, grout should be applied to fill in the spaces between the tiles to ensure a watertight seal.

Following these steps will ensure proper tile installation over a shower pan liner.

What is the material for shower base?

Shower bases, which are also known as shower trays, can be made from a variety of materials, including stone, tile, acrylic, and fiberglass. Stone shower bases offer a classic look with natural durability and can be constructed to fit any size shower.

Tile shower bases can offer a unique look and are very low-maintenance, but they are more expensive than other materials. Acrylic shower bases are durable and relatively affordable, but they are not as elegant as stone or tile.

Finally, fiberglass shower bases are affordable, lightweight, and easy to install, but they are prone to staining and cracking over time. Ultimately, the material you choose for your shower base should be based on your budget and desired aesthetics.

What can I use to waterproof subfloor?

There is a variety of products you can use to waterproof subflooring, including sealers, coatings, tapes, and membranes. Sealers can range from penetrating sealants applied on bare wood to surface sealers that are waterproofing treatments for existing finishes.

Coatings are designed for large areas, such as basements and laundry rooms and typically come in a semi-flexible or rubberized material. Tapes can be useful for joints between tiles, carpeting, and other floor coverings to protect the subfloor from water penetration.

Finally, membranes are used to uniformly waterproof entire floors and create a vapor barrier. Membranes come in a few different materials, including vinyl and asphalt-saturated felt. Before deciding which waterproofing product to use, it is important to inspect and clean the subfloor and ensure the space is properly vented and sealed.
